36A Meaning of Territory or State of connection etc
Territory or State of connection, in relation to the employment of a
worker, means—
(a) the Territory or State with which the employment of the worker
is connected, as determined under this part; and
(b) if this Act mentions the Territory or State of connection
determined under the law of a State for that employment—the
State of connection for that employment, or the Territory or
State of connection for that employment, within the meaning of
the law of the State.
